Millions could be paying off mortgages in old age

By Sharlene Goff

Published: June 1 2007 20:15 | Last updated: June 1 2007 20:15

Millions of people could still be paying off mortgages when they are pensioners, experts believe, as spiralling property prices force first-time buyers to postpone their purchases and fund them over longer periods.

The number of first-time buyers taking out 30-year-plus mortgages has more than doubled in two years, according to figures obtained by the Financial Times.
